Transaction 50d8cd71cae9a1b29d2219a6e28fbd5b44fe007b836b8af19901a6e9418bbd58
1 Input
1 Output
-
50d8cd71cae9a1b29d2219a6e28fbd5b44fe007b836b8af19901a6e9418bbd58:0
- value
- 455946
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6427028c7c70c8bfa9f4602fbaf5fa008771df03 OP_EQUAL
- address
- 3ApaEBkBTRg1P64iaY28qwjc9Ur8yeB686